Overview of the Journey

Private transportation to Pokhara from Kathmandu - Overview of the Journey

The trip begins early in the morning, with a pickup from your hotel in Kathmandu. The driver, described as trustworthy and careful, will take you on a scenic drive towards Pokhara, a city known for its stunning lake and mountain views. The journey lasts approximately 6 to 8 hours, depending on stops and traffic, making it suitable for travelers with flexible schedules looking to maximize their day.

Pickup and Early Start

The pickup is scheduled for 5:15 am, a thoughtful choice for those wanting to avoid traffic or enjoy cooler morning temperatures. The hotel pick-up adds convenience, especially if you’re staying in central Kathmandu. Confirmed in advance, the pickup ensures a punctual start to your scenic adventure.

Stop at Malekhu for Tea or Coffee

The first break occurs at Malekhu, a small town famous for its local tea and coffee. Here, you can stretch your legs, enjoy a warm beverage, and take in the rural Nepalese landscape. Reviewers mention that this stop provides a great chance to relax and soak in the local vibe before heading further west.

Lunch Break at Damauli

The next significant stop is in Damauli, where you’ll have the opportunity to enjoy a lunch. While the tour does not include meals, the stop here allows you to choose from local eateries or cafes. Many travelers appreciate this break, as it helps recharge before the final leg of the trip. Damauli is a peaceful area, with scenic views that set the tone for the approaching mountain vistas.

Arrival in Pokhara and Hotel Drop-off

Finally, the drive culminates with a scenic approach into Pokhara. The driver will drop you at your pre-booked hotel, ready for a day of exploration or relaxation. The route offers views of the Himalayan foothills, especially if weather conditions are clear.

Additional Costs and Considerations

While the main fee of $129.60 per group (up to 3 people) covers transportation, parking, and fuel, meals are not included. That means you should plan for breakfast before pickup and either buy lunch during your stop or bring snacks.

Travelers should also note the early start time—if you’re not an early riser, this might require some adjustment. However, the early departure is beneficial for avoiding traffic and maximizing your time in Pokhara once you arrive.
